Blackstone's Statutes on Evidence is edited and designed to help you succeed in your law studies. With a reputation for accuracy and authority spanning over 30 years, Blackstone's Statutes remain first-choice for students and lecturers, providing a careful selection of updated legislation needed for exam/course use.

Katharine Grevling is Associate Professor at the University of Oxford and Fellow and Tutor in Law at Magdalen College. She specialises in Criminal Law, Evidence, and Trusts and has been an editor of Phipson on Evidence (Sweet & Maxwell) since 2000.
